Dumana (541), Tanda

Dumana (541) is a village located in the Tanda Tehsil of Hoshiarpur district of Punjab. The village falls in Tanda block and comes under Dumana Gram Panchayat. It belongs to Hoshiarpur parliament constituency and Urmar assembly constituency.

As on May 2024, the current population of Dumana (541) is 948 out of which 471 are males and rest 477 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 1013 females per 1000 males. There are around 111 teenagers in Dumana (541). It has literacy rate of 66% which means around 626 persons can read and write. Total 152 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 219 households in Dumana (541), which means every family has 4 members on average. The village has working population of 203. The pincode of Dumana (541) is 144216 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
